CBS Begs For ‘Threshold’ Viewers, Offers Ad-Free Shows Online

threshold_cast.jpg

In an effort to build viewership for its entry into the already over-crowded mystery alien genre, CBS will offer three episodes of Threshhold online without ads. Each episode will be available at the completion of its Friday, 9PM airing.

“We think that the traditional network run will always be the primary broadcast, but this is an opportunity to recruit viewers that may not have experienced the show yet or (provide a chance) for those that missed an episode to get caught up,” said Chris Ender, senior vp CBS Communications Group. While true for now but with the proliferation of downloadable shows, the model may, forever, change.
